How they compare
Sweden currently reports 4,593 Thousand persons against 4,263 Thousand persons in Lombardia, a difference of 330 Thousand persons.
That makes Sweden's figure about 1.1 times Lombardia's.
Across all 10 years both countries report, Sweden has been ahead every year.
Lombardia ranks 13th and Sweden ranks 15th of 344 regions.
Sweden has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
